MKJ Ignite are delighted to be working exclusively with a well-known brand in the Pet food space, with a rapidly scaling E-Commerce brand. The business has grown substantially and now the Brand Leader is looking to hire an Influencer Manager to devise an Influencer strategy and build strong relationships with a network of key influencers, alongside supporting the growth of the Influencer Executive.

Main duties & responsibilities:

  • Create and Execute the Influencer Marketing Strategy for the business, guiding key stakeholders on the journey.
  • Research & develop a pipeline of key MACRO influencers, Mid-tier talent and content creators.
  • Identify, recruit and onboard influencers and content creators.
  • Continuously monitor and enhance the performance of these influencers.
  • Keep a close eye on competitor activity and market trends.
  • Manage and optimise Influencer Marketing Budgets.

What skills do you need to have to be considered?

  • A minimum of 3 years Talent & Influencer Partnerships experience.
  • Experience working with or for an FMCG or Retail brand is important (agency or in-house is fine).
  • Management experience.
  • Extremely strong communication and organisation skills are critical for this role.
  • Strong data and numeracy skills are very important.

In return for everything you can bring, the business can offer you:

  • Basic salary from £40k - £45k, depending upon experience.
  • Flexible working hours.
  • Health insurance.
  • Remote first working.
  • Product discount.

What happens next?

  • Now: Apply today with your CV which will be reviewed by our MKJ Ignite team.
  • First Stage: Teams call with the hiring manager.
  • Second Stage: Face to face interview in the office.
